About the role

Telephone Befriender  

Each trained and trusted volunteer contacts a client on a weekly basis to support with setting targets based on the 5 ways to Wellbeing model (Connect, Be Active, Take Notice, Learn, Give). The phone call is made from you home environment and you are entitled to claim expenses for the phone call.
